Able Sea. Walter George Craft
Royal Navy HMS Galatea
from:Malta
(d.15th December 1941)
I lost my grandfather, Walter George Craft, during WWII. He was on HMS Galatea.
Update
HMS Galatea was torpedoed and sunk by the German U-boat U557 off Alexandria, Egypt. About 100 survivors were picked up by two British destroyers. Sadly, 23 officers and 447 ratings were killed.
About two days later, U557 was rammed and sunk by the Italian torpedo boat "Orione" and lost with all hands.
